A shoe rack is one of the most practical furniture pieces you can add to your home. Beyond keeping footwear organized, it improves cleanliness, saves space, and enhances the appearance of your entryway or bedroom. Whether you have a growing shoe collection or simply want a clutter-free home, selecting the right shoe rack can make everyday life more convenient.


Why Invest in a Shoe Rack?

Shoes left scattered around the house create visual clutter and collect dust and dirt. A dedicated shoe rack provides a designated place for every pair, making your home more organized, hygienic, and visually appealing.


Key Benefits of Owning a Shoe Rack

  • Keeps your home neat and organized: Eliminates the mess of shoes piling up by the front door or hallway.

  • Prevents footwear from getting damaged: Proper storage avoids scuffs, creasing, and misshaped footwear caused by being piled on top of each other.

  • Saves valuable floor space: Vertical designs allow you to store multiple pairs of shoes in a compact footprint.

  • Makes shoes easy to locate: Quick identification saves valuable time when you are rushing out the door.

  • Improves indoor cleanliness: Contains dirt, mud, and dust brought in from outside to a single, easily manageable area.

  • Complements your home décor: Modern designs blend seamlessly into your interior aesthetic.


Popular Types of Shoe Racks

1. Wooden Shoe Rack

A timeless and classic choice that blends effortlessly with both modern and traditional home interiors. Wooden racks offer remarkable durability, a warm aesthetic, and long-lasting elegance.

2. Metal Shoe Rack

Ideal for contemporary and minimalistic homes, metal racks are typically lightweight, exceptionally sturdy, and very easy to clean and maintain.

3. Plastic Shoe Rack

An affordable and lightweight solution that is exceptionally well-suited for utility storage, garages, or temporary living spaces.

4. Shoe Cabinet

The perfect choice for homeowners who prefer a completely clutter-free and streamlined appearance. Shoes remain neatly hidden behind closed doors, keeping entryways looking pristine.

5. Bench Shoe Rack

A highly functional piece that brilliantly combines comfortable seating with organized storage beneath, making it an ideal addition to busy entryways for putting on shoes.


Essential Factors to Consider Before Buying

  • Available Floor Space: Measure your entryway or hallway accurately before making a purchase to avoid overcrowding.

  • Number of Family Members: Consider how many people live in your household and the total volume of footwear you need to accommodate.

  • Storage Capacity: Look for adjustable or multi-tiered shelves if your shoe collection is expected to grow over time.

  • Material Quality: Choose robust materials like solid wood or reinforced metal that can handle daily wear and tear.

  • Ventilation: Enclosed cabinets should feature proper airflow design to prevent unwanted odors and moisture buildup.

  • Ease of Cleaning: Opt for surfaces that can be wiped down quickly, especially for lower shelves exposed to outdoor mud.

  • Interior Design Compatibility: Ensure the color, finish, and style match your existing furniture and home theme.


Best Placement Ideas Around the Home

  • Entryway: The most practical spot for daily footwear convenience as soon as you step inside.

  • Foyer: Welcomes guests with a clean, organized, and uncluttered arrival space.

  • Bedroom: Keeps your personal collection close to your wardrobe for effortless outfit matching.

  • Walk-in Closet: Integrates seamlessly into custom closet systems for unified clothing and shoe organization.

  • Utility Room: Great for heavy-duty boots, sports gear, and weather-specific shoes.

  • Balcony (Covered Area): Useful for outdoor-frequent footwear, provided it is fully protected from rain and direct sunlight.

Practical Maintenance Tips

  • Dust weekly: Wipe down shelves regularly to prevent dirt buildup and keep footwear clean.

  • Clean muddy shoes before storing: Brush off dried mud or wash soles before placing them back on the rack.

  • Avoid overloading shelves: Respect the weight and capacity limits to prevent structural bending or damage.

  • Check fittings regularly: Tighten screws and hinges periodically, especially on wooden and metal models.

  • Keep the storage area dry: Ensure adequate ventilation to protect both your shoes and the rack from humidity damage.
